Global concierge service launched in Dubai

Quintessentially, the world's number one global concierge service, has launched in Dubai, following hot on the heels of its recent successful launch in Beijing.

As a members only club, that brings its members a level of luxury lifestyle management that has not been experienced in this region before, the Dubai arm will complement Quintessentially's headquarters in the UK, and other offices New York and Switzerland.

Combining a global membership of over 4,000 members and a network of over 5,000 suppliers and 18,000 affiliated suppliers, Quintessentially provides only the best in products and services.

According to Ben Elliot, a founder of Quintessentially, the Dubai launch heralds a new chapter in the company's global profile.

"Extensive research and direct requests from existing members prompted our decision to expand our services to the Middle East," said Ben Elliot. "After just a few days with our presence in Dubai, we have already had a good number of membership requests and we are delighted with the positive feed-back."

The Dubai arm of Quintessentially will cater to the eclectic mix of nationalities and cultures who travel frequently, enjoy dining in the best restaurants, attending international social and sporting events, and who want the best service wherever they might be in the world.

According to Louise Campbell who is the Managing Director for the Middle East and North Africa "We take the hassle away from travel arrangements; advise and book the best restaurants; organize limousine transfers; arrange upgrades for hotels and travel lounges; put our members on varying guest-lists, provide access to worldwide social and sporting events and even, if needs be, find the best nannies in town to look after your children."

Quintessentially, whose members include celebrities Madonna and Gwyneth Paltrow as well as high-profile businessmen and women, will also cater to members visiting the Middle East on business or pleasure.

All members receive confidential 24-hour-a-day, every day concierge services, weekly electronic newsletters informing them of worldwide events and special offers exclusive to the club.

The Dubai launch, which was held at the Fairmont Dubai for 500 of Dubai's social crème, heralded the first of many glittering occasions to come and was lauded by Louise Campbell as an overwhelming success.

"Our launch party was attended by a mixture of existing and potential members and the feed-back we have received has been fabulous," said Louise Campbell.
